Question power window problemo

hey, I am hoping for some input from you guys/gals out there

I am wondering where to start on diagnosing a problem with my driver side rear power window

it has an intermittant problem where I may hit the window down button and it won't do anything, no movement, no noise, nothing

OR it may roll down, and then when I want to roll it up, then it won't work

OR it may work just fine, it's seemingly random

it works properly sometimes, and others it's totally dead -using either the driver switch or the switch on the door itself

therefore I'm guessing that it's not a fuse (obviously) and guessing it's not the button, 'cause both buttons either work or not

could it be a loose connection at the actuator??

basically I want to know where to begin tearing stuff apart

thanks a million for any advice
